Canvas Wall Art for a Dining Room
Dining room canvas wall art can connect the table, lighting and surrounding furniture into one clear focal area. Choose the wall position first, then select an orientation, width and colour palette that fit the room.
Where to place dining room wall art
Strong positions include above a sideboard, on the wall beside the dining table, or on the main wall visible from an open living area. Centre the artwork on the furniture or dining zone it belongs to. In an open-plan room, make sure the piece is distinct from the living-room focal wall.
Choose the orientation
Horizontal artwork works naturally above a long sideboard or rectangular table. A square canvas can suit a compact breakfast area, while a vertical composition can make use of a narrow wall between a doorway and cabinet. Measure the full available area and review the canvas wall art size guide.

Before choosing
- View the wall from seated and standing positions.
- Keep the canvas clear of chair backs, doors and serving surfaces.
- Repeat colours from the rug, chairs, table or lighting.
- Use one strong focal point rather than several unrelated pieces.
